Only have my Octavia 2 days so I haven't figured this out yet. 

This morning was pretty dark and I was putting kids into the car. On my old car, interior lights would come on and light up the interior. Then they fade out automatically when I turn on engine. It was pitch black inside the Skoda this morning, is there a setting on the interior lights that I need to set them to?

Brilliant, thanks. I think it's the middle setting. 

If it's in the middle then the lights should come on when the doors are opened, this is the default setting.

I think some people have had an issue with a burnt out track but this was only when they replaced the interior bulbs with LED bulbs.

I'd be checking fuses if the interior lights don't come on or else replace bulbs with LEDs if not bright enough, plenty of threads on that here.
